Output 4526a519fc158823023628e3e9c210dd8f1e9a033788d02c24ce8114588bedc6:53

value
367643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9715e27ec9710d66e09d859078da70c272b5afea OP_EQUAL
address
3FTtB67mJQfN67FBrCyu1hr9nfpEQ3mrxC
transaction
4526a519fc158823023628e3e9c210dd8f1e9a033788d02c24ce8114588bedc6
confirmations
134154
spent
true